The 44-year-old chief minister conducted a detailed assessment of all ministries in the state and non-performers have been axed, the sources said.
Lucknow: The 43-month-old Akhilesh Yadav government is all set for an image makeover with the possible induction of around 15 ministers today in one of the biggest reshuffles before Uttar Pradesh goes to polls in 2017.

The new-look ministry with Akhilesh stamp will be sworn in by Governor Ram Naik at Raj Bhawan today.

The exercise could see elevation of some Ministers of State and induction of one or two women in the ministry which can have a maximum number of 60 members.

Sources in the ruling party said the focus could be on youths to counter the canard of "his father and uncles" running the show.

The council of ministers so far had a clear Mulayam Singh Yadav stamp but today's expansion will surely have the mark of the chief minister in order to prepare the party for the upcoming Assembly polls.

Senior party functionaries, however, remained tight-lipped over the likely names.

They only said that the chief minister is expected to reward some loyal leaders who were in the wilderness for a long time by allotting them cabinet berths.

Facing accusations of inefficiency, Akhilesh had sacked eight ministers and stripped nine others of their portfolios on Thursday.

Of the eight ministers dropped in the surprise purge exercise yesterday, five are Cabinet ministers and three Ministers of State (MoS).

The ministers whose portfolios have been withdrawn will be allocated fresh portfolios after tomorrow's exercise.
